Hardwood Floor Removal in Littleton, CO
Hardwood floor removal services involve the careful and efficient process of taking out existing hardwood flooring from residential or commercial properties. This service is often requested during renovations, remodeling projects, or when replacing worn or damaged flooring. Projects can range from removing single rooms or entire floors to preparing a space for new flooring installation.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of removal, the potential for debris or dust, and whether the existing subfloor will be preserved or prepared for new flooring materials.
Before requesting hardwood floor removal, homeowners should consider the condition of the current flooring and any underlying structures. It’s helpful to know if the existing floor contains nails, staples, or adhesives that might affect the removal process. Additionally, understanding the potential for surface repairs or refinishing afterward can influence project planning. Clarifying these details ensures a smoother transition between removing old flooring and installing new materials, supporting a successful remodeling or renovation project.

Hardwood Floor Removal Questions
What types of flooring can be removed? Hardwood floor removal typically includes solid and engineered hardwoods, as well as laminate flooring that mimics wood.
Is hardwood floor removal necessary before new flooring installation? Yes, removing existing hardwood is often required to prepare the surface for new flooring or other renovations.
What should homeowners consider before hardwood removal? It's important to evaluate the condition of the existing flooring and any potential damage to subflooring during removal.
Can hardwood floor removal be done in specific areas only? Yes, removal can be limited to certain rooms or sections as needed for renovation or repair projects.
